Late 19th/early 20th‑century bronze Wiener table bell with a finely carved monkey on a naturalistic branch, finished in cold‑lacquered bronze; dimensions 15.5 × 9.5 × 6.5 cm; origin Wien, Österreich; in good used condition with minor aging traces and flaws.

An exceptionally charming Viennese bronze from the late 19th or early 20th century, in the form of a finely worked table bell with a sculpted monkey perched on a realistically designed branch.

The figure captivates with its lively modeling and the masterful cold-paint finish typical of Viennese bronzes. Notably, the differentiated surface treatment stands out: fine chiseling in the fur, combined with nuanced color tones in warm brown and red hues, giving the depiction remarkable depth and expressiveness.
The monkey – a classic motif of Viennese small bronzes – subtly symbolizes playfulness, curiosity, and at times also a reflection of human traits. In combination with the functional form of the table bell, it becomes an object of special appeal that elegantly unites art and everyday life.
The age-related patina as well as slight wear to the polychromy should be understood as authentic testimonies of the time and underscore the originality of this piece.
A decorative and at the same time collectible object that impressively reflects the high craftsmanship of Viennese bronze art around 1900.
